Output cdfab29c89c018208ee56939e74355f45dda1e8479eab836c267b9a5d369caca:0
- value
- 495049
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ecb59805ad1b19b84611137880cc9f7f83a1b0b7 OP_EQUAL
- address
- 3PGcwBCfXQ9vHkJcdtPuenXp7Yj3z61WwP
- transaction
- cdfab29c89c018208ee56939e74355f45dda1e8479eab836c267b9a5d369caca
- confirmations
- 312082
- spent
- true